How Did the "Fertilization President" Nickname Come About?
It was during his speech at the White House, while celebrating Women's History Month, that President Donald Trump, you know, introduced a rather unexpected nickname for himself. He, quite literally, crowned himself the "fertilization president." This happened as he was talking about his administration's work to expand access to IVF treatments, so it was directly tied to that topic.
The coining of this new title, you know, certainly drew a reaction. Some reports even mentioned that it evoked laughter from the audience present at the gathering. What Was the Reaction to the Trump Fertilization Speech?
The remarks made by President Trump, especially his self-proclaimed title during the "trump fertilization speech," sparked a variety of reactions. Some of his critics, for instance, were quick to label him as "weird" after he made the claim about being the "fertilization president" and mentioned having "tremendous goodies in the bag for women."
